Other Logging Worker Salary in East Georgia nonmetropolitan area, Georgia

The annual salary statistics of other logging workers in East Georgia nonmetropolitan area, Georgia is shown in Table 1. The wage information of other logging workers in East Georgia nonmetropolitan area is based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].

Table 1. Annual Salary of Other Logging Workers in East Georgia nonmetropolitan area, Georgia

Percentile BracketAverage Annual Salary
10th Percentile Wage
$26,700
25th Percentile Wage
$31,140
50th Percentile Wage
$33,560
75th Percentile Wage
$35,990
90th Percentile Wage
$37,450

Table 1 shows the average annual salary for other logging workers in East Georgia nonmetropolitan area, Georgia in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) is $37,450.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$33,560.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ent earners is $26,700.
